A flat trail that follows the Red River of the North along its floodplain. 10km groomed for classical, 4km for skating.

Monday, January 10, 2022
Afternoon
Observation 
[ Trails Open: All ]
Ski trails re-groomed this afternoon after an inch of new dry snow and several rounds of ground blizzard conditions in the past two days. Skate lane is firm after packing and re-combing. Classical tracks reset are firm, deep and well formed.
(Gary Brekke)
Thursday, January 6, 2022
Morning
Observation 
[ Trails Open: All ]
Trails re-groomed this morning after four inches of new, dry, fine-grained snow blew in during the blizzard Tuesday night into Wednesday. Skating lane packed and combed. Classical tracks are deep and well-formed. Both trails setting up firm in cold temps over icy bases. 35 total inches of snow for season.

Tuesday, December 28, 2021
Afternoon
Firsthand: Classic 
[ Trails Open: All, Good skis ]
Trails groomed yesterday after ten to twelve inches of dry, fluffy snow from the night and morning before, that was blown around in blizzard conditions late in the day. Trails packed down to three to five inches over a firm two inch base and set-up firm with cold overnight temps. Skating lane packed and combed. Classical tracks set and were firm and well defined. Skiers 'scrubbed' the tracks clear this morning after a three inch blast of dry, super fluff.

Wednesday, December 22, 2021
Afternoon
Firsthand: Both 
[ Trails Open: All, B skis ]
Classical tracks set yesterday from Dike East parking lot to the intake structure were thin and bottoming out in some areas. Skier packed track from intake structure to and through Lindenwood with an inch packed snow on a one inch firm base with some exposed areas or sections under tree exposing bare ground or grass. Skating lane was packed and combed yesterday early morning. Deck firmed up some overnight - but still soft and several areas of thin coverage. The edges of the deck were firmer than the center. Skiers were cutting through to blacktop where the ski trails cross the paved rec trail. Early season trail conditions with 12 inches total snow for the season.
